"Is Bonnydale the name of the town or city in which your father lives, Mr.Passford ?" "It is the name of my father's place," answered Christy, using the same words that Corny had. "Bonnydale sounds like a fancy name, such as any gentleman might give to his estate," continued Mr.Salisbury, smiling, as he repeated the phrases he had used before.
"Is this the fact ?" "It is; the name was given to the estate by my mother," replied Christy, unable to follow Corny any farther. "In what town or city is your father's estate situated ?" "It is within the limits of the town of Montgomery." "Nothing further, captain," said the executive officer; and the stock of this particular Lieutenant Passford mounted another trifle. "Your cousin, who, according to your statement, was raised in the South, seems to be better informed in regard to the geography of Bonnydale than you do," added Captain Battleton. "He is always inquiring into things that I don't care a straw about," replied Corny, vexed that he had been tripped up in a matter so simple. The commander was disposed to carry the investigation a little farther in the same direction, and he sent Christy into the ward room, where he was instructed to remain until he was sent for.
Captain Passford, senior, was well known to all the officers present by reputation, and he had assisted Dr.Connelly in procuring his appointment, so that the latter had had occasion to visit Bonnydale three times. The captain asked Corny a hundred questions in regard to the estate, making memoranda of his answers.
Once he suggested to the surgeon that he had better examine the pulse of his patient, for he did not wish to overtask him in the investigation.
The subject of the inquiry declared that his headache had almost disappeared, and he needed no indulgence on account of his health. After half an hour of questioning, Corny was sent to the ward room, and Christy was called to the captain's cabin.
